The cost of the key

The cost of the cost of Audi car key replacement will depend on the type of key you need. It also depends on the location of your dealership. It's a good idea to inquire if you have several dealers in your area to ask for estimates.

The keyless entry remote is the most expensive option. It can be replaced between $250 to $600. The remote uses an electronic chip that communicates with your vehicle's computer, and it will start the vehicle.

A key with a push-to-start feature is an alternative. This uses a special security feature to stop hackers from writing code again and the vehicle. This type of key is available at a dealer for $280 to $475.

There are also keys from the aftermarket for certain vehicles that are more affordable than the OEM. These can help you save money, but you'll require an expert locksmith who can program the remotes.

The cost of the transponder chips

The transponder chip in the car key is vital because it guarantees that your vehicle will start once the key is inserted into the ignition. The transponder chip guards your car from key tampering or theft.

The cost of the replacement of a transponder chip will depend on the type of Audi you have and how old the vehicle is. You can expect to pay $150-$250 for transponder keys.

If the key you are using is laser cut it will likely cost more since this type of key is typically more expensive to produce than standard keys. It's more complicated than regular keys and requires a specialized cutting machine. You will also need to get it programmed, which is a service that can cost a lot.
